《工信版(中职)Python编程基础与应用电子课件使用lambda语句创建匿名函数.pptx》由会员分享,可在线阅读,更多相关《工信版(中职)Python编程基础与应用电子课件使用lambda语句创建匿名函数.pptx(10页珍藏版)》请在taowenge.com淘文阁网|工程机械CAD图纸|机械工程制图|CAD装配图下载|SolidWorks_CaTia_CAD_UG_PROE_设计图分享下载上搜索。
1、YCF(中职)Python编程基础与应用电子课件使用lambda语句创建匿名函数匿名函数主讲:朱海鑫:Python编程基础与应用配套课件Python编程基础与应用配套课件编程基础与应用配套课件contents目录1.lambda语句的语法格式2.创建一个参数的匿名函数3.创建多个参数的匿名函数Python编程基础与应用配套课件编程基础与应用配套课件匿名函数lambda语句01Python编程基础与应用配套课件编程基础与应用配套课件 匿名函数lambda语句Python 使用 lambda语句来创建匿名函数。lambda只是一个表达式,函数体比def简单很多。lambda的主体是一个表达式,而不
2、是一个代码块。仅仅能在lambda表达式中封装有限的逻辑进去。lambda函数的语法只包含一个语句,lambda函数的语法格式如下:=lambda :Python编程基础与应用配套课件编程基础与应用配套课件创建一个参数的匿名函数02Python编程基础与应用配套课件编程基础与应用配套课件 范例6-7:lambda语句创建一个参数的匿名函数范例代码如下:f=lambda x:x+1print(f(10)运行结果如下:11Python编程基础与应用配套课件编程基础与应用配套课件创建多个参数的匿名函数03Python编程基础与应用配套课件编程基础与应用配套课件 范例6-8:lambda语句创建多个参数的匿名函数范例代码如下:f=lambda s,t:s/tprint(f(100,4)运行结果如下:25小提示:用lambda函数的好处:减少了代码的冗余;不用费神地去命名一个函数的名字,可以快速的实现某项功能;lambda函数使代码的可读性更强,程序看起来更加简洁。感谢聆听主讲:朱海鑫:Python编程基础与应用配套课件